Norman Mailer was previously married to Norris Church Mailer (1980 - 2007), Carol Stevens (1980), Beverly Bentley, Beverley Bentley (1963 - 1980), Lady Jeanne Campbell (1962 - 1963), Adele Morales (1954 - 1962) and Beatrice Silverman (1944 - 1952).
Norman Mailer was in relationships with Carole Mallory (1983 - 1992) and Shelley Winters (1950).
Norman Mailer had an encounter with Alice Denham.

American Author Norman Mailer was born Norman Kingsley Mailer on 31st January, 1923 in Long Branch, New Jersey, USA and passed away on 10th Nov 2007 New York City, New York, USA aged 84. Norman Kingsley Mailer (January 31, 1923 – November 10, 2007) was an American novelist, journalist, essayist, playwright, film-maker and actor. In a career spanning over six decades, Mailer had 11 best-selling books, at least one in each of the seven decades after World War II—more than any other post-war American writer.
